I looked at Supercoin 2 months ago or so when someone advertised it in DRK thread, and concluded that

The one node doing the mixing knows where the funds came (= sybil attacks are very effective). And it's only one round of mixing. And it's done at the time of the actual transaction so there's also timing analysis. Can't see how that could be even close to what DRK is doing.
